I have a lot of time on my hands so I like to watch HBO. Has anyone here seen these two films? If not I really recommend them, they're both really powerful true stories. I usually lean towards comedies, but these are among my top favorite films.

Something the Lord Made
QuoteA breakthrough that changed the face of medicine. A unique partnership that broke the rules.
A dramatization of the relationship between heart surgery pioneers Alfred Blalock and Vivien Thomas.
http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0386792/



Temple Grandin
QuoteWhat made her different made her exceptional.
A biopic of Temple Grandin, an autistic woman who has become one of the top scientists in the humane livestock handling industry.
